SAWYER v. RHAY

No. 19224.

340 F.2d 990 (1965)

Earl William SAWYER, Appellant, v. B. J. RHAY, as Superintendent of the Washington State Penitentiary at Walla Walla, Washington,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als Ninth Circuit.

Rehearing Denied February 23, 1965.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

L. O. Falk, Spokane, Wash., for appellant.

John J. O'Connell, Atty. Gen. of State of Washington, Stephen C. Way, Asst. Atty. Gen. of State of Washington, Don J. Clark, Asst. Atty. Gen. of State of Washington, Olympia, Wash., for appellee.

Before CHAMBERS, MERRILL and KOELSCH, Circuit Judges.


PER CURIAM.

Appellant, convicted in the Washington state courts of robbery and assault and now confined in the Washington State Penitentiary in Walla Walla, seeks release on habeas corpus. He has appealed from judgment of the United States District Court for the Eastern District of Washington denying him discharge p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 2253 (1958).
